Abstract

The utility model discloses a high-efficient far infrared light-wave bathroom, which is provided with a bathroom body. More than two far infrared radiant panels are arranged in the bathroom body, wherein a reflecting layer is disposed on the inner wall of the bathroom body, and the far infrared radiant panels are integral far infrared radiant panels. Each integral far infrared radiant panel is provided with a far infrared coating layer located on the outer side, the far infrared coating layers are coated on integral reflecting panels, a heating plate is arranged on the outer side of each reflecting panel, a heat-resistant plate is arranged on the outer side of each heating plate, and a negative ion generator and/or an ozone generator are disposed in the bathroom body. Compared with the prior art, the high-efficient far infrared light-wave bathroom is simple in structure, high in radiation efficiency, fast in temperature rise, high in efficacy, wide in spectral range, high in electric energy utilization rate and convenient in use and maintenance, can be mounted and adjusted integrally, and is applicable to star-level hotels, rehabilitation healthcare centers, hospitals, beauty shops, sanatoria, bath centers and fitness entertainment healthcare facilities for general families.

The specific embodiment
Efficient far infrared light wave bathroom as shown in Figure 1, chamber body 1 with rectangle or other shape, body front side, chamber is provided with the door 2 of having family, the outside of chamber body is provided with microcomputer controller 3, described chamber body inwall is provided with the reflecting layer, at the seat stand 4 that the people can take one's seat that is provided with of chamber body, on the chamber body inwall of rear side, the left and right sides, dorsal part bottom side and the front side of seat stand position, be respectively equipped with far infrared radiation plate 5, far infrared radiation plate 5 is a monoblock type far infrared radiation plate.Monoblock type far infrared radiation plate as shown in Figure 2 has the far infrared coating 6 that is positioned at the outside, and the far infrared coating is sticked and coated on the all-in-one-piece reflecting plate 7, and the outside of reflecting plate 7 is provided with heating board 8, and the outside of heating board 8 is provided with heat resistance plate 9.In chamber body 1, be provided with anion generator 10 and/or ozonator 11, carrying out to produce anion when light wave is bathed, purify air, improve cardiopulmonary, myocardial function by anion, improve sleep quality, enhance metabolism, slow down aging strengthens resistance against diseases.Ozonator 11 produces certain density ozone can carry out quick sterilization to human body and indoor each dead angle, slit and disinfect, and avoids the propagation of cross infection and antibacterial.Also can in the body of chamber, produce anion in the sticking mode that is coated with tiny tourmaline particle in the inboard of monoblock type far infrared radiation plate.Be provided with exsertile hole 12 of human body head on the top of chamber body, from the beginning the head of human body stretches out in the hole in use, does not have the sense of feeling suffocated, and also can read a book, newspaper or TV, easy to use, and hypertension, heart patient also can be used.The inwall of chamber body adopts acryl material compression molding forming, and quality is soft, has good texture, and insulating properties are good, good toughness, not cracky.
